Wednesday afternoon, President Donald Trump announced an initiative to “rectify trade practices” via regulation of imports to the United States through reciprocal tariffs” [1-3].
Presently, there are only two James Bond watches available new for purchase. The titanium Omega Seamaster Diver 300m featured on-screen in No Time to Die, with a $10,000 price tag [4]. Additionally, the Swiss watchmaker lists its stainless steel “James Bond 60th Anniversary” Seamaster Diver 300M released in 2022, currently at $8,300 [5-6] [a].
For a bit more perspective on Swiss offerings, add the latest iteration of the Ian Fleming Rolex Explorer reissue (reference 124270), $7,350 MSRP [8].
Referencing the lead chart held up by the president, then, Switzerland was ranked among the first ten for complaints related to “Tariffs charged to the USA,” including “currency manipulation and trade barriers” [9]. Based on a calculation of its 61% imposed, Swiss manufacturers should anticipate tariffs of 31% in response, effective 12:01am tomorrow.
On the other side of the world, Seiko remains relevant as the only other James Bond watch brand affected by this global commerce constricture. Its $525 reissue of the diver featured in A View to a Kill (1985) [10] — and, yes, more commonly associated with Arnold Schwarzenegger movies of the 1980s [11] — looks to fall among those pieces produced in Japan, which placed four spots above Switzerland, in fifth place.
Japan is said to impose a 46% tariff on the United State of America. Consequently, it will be subject to a 24% tariff starting on April 5, 2025.
With Watches and Wonders Geneva [12] having opened on April 1 then on through April 7, access to leading watchmakers for real-time reactions has not only been convenient but inescapable. Day-of reporting by Hodinkee characterized the Swiss watch industry as shocked [13-14], which I question [15-16]. President Trump highlighted concerns about trade policy in his inaugural address; less than a month later, on February 13, he announced a forthcoming plan to bring U.S. tariffs up to levels that would match the rates charged by those countries on imports from the United States.
The next day, WatchPro opened a feature with reporting that Omega parent “Swatch Group shares were down by 5% in morning trading, extending a sell-off that has now seen the company’s value drop by 20% in the last month” [17].
Switzerland, contributor Rob Corder continued, was highlighted as “one of the worst culprits” in need of tariff parity. He further noted: “From total global Swiss watch exports worth CHF 26 billion last year, the United States accounted for almost 17%.”
If the new 31% tariff had been in place last year, … it would have raised CHF 1.36 billion ($1.56 billion) for the US Treasury.
Business Insider advised: “If you’re thinking of buying a Rolex watch, you might want to act now to avoid potential price increases [18]. Yet, in seeming contradiction, the piece went on to assert that “Rolex, along with its Swiss competitors, will be faced with few options to offset the cost of selling their products to the US. Like many retailers … it’ll have to adapt swiftly.
If Rolex raises its prices in June, it’ll be the second time the watches have gone up in 2025. As the price of gold surged [b], certain Rolex models made of gold increased in price by as much as 8% in January.
In an April 3, 2025, feature for Hodinkee, Andy Hoffman mused, “Whether the Trump administration follows through on the tariffs remains to be seen” [20].
While such thinking is not without merit, I’ll say as someone who covered the president during his first term that I would not count on it this time, in this case [20-23].
